package gateway
import (
securityv1 "github.com/caapim/layer7-operator/api/v1"
"github.com/caapim/layer7-operator/pkg/util"
corev1 "k8s.io/api/core/v1"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/util/intstr"
)
func NewService(gw *securityv1.Gateway) *corev1.Service {
ports := []corev1.ServicePort{}
for p := range gw.Spec.App.Service.Ports {
ports = append(ports, corev1.ServicePort{
Name: gw.Spec.App.Service.Ports[p].Name,
Port: gw.Spec.App.Service.Ports[p].Port,
TargetPort: intstr.FromString(gw.Spec.App.Service.Ports[p].Name),
Protocol: corev1.Protocol(gw.Spec.App.Service.Ports[p].Protocol),
})
}
ls := util.DefaultLabels(gw.Name, gw.Spec.App.Labels)
service := &corev1.Service{
ObjectMeta: metav1.ObjectMeta{
Name: gw.Name,
Namespace: gw.Namespace,
Annotations: gw.Spec.App.Service.Annotations,
Labels: ls,
},
TypeMeta: metav1.TypeMeta{
APIVersion: "v1",
Kind: "Service",
},
Spec: corev1.ServiceSpec{
Selector: ls,
Ports: ports,
Type: gw.Spec.App.Service.Type,
},
}
if gw.Spec.App.Service.ClusterIP != "" {
service.Spec.ClusterIP = gw.Spec.App.Service.ClusterIP
}
if gw.Spec.App.Service.ClusterIPs != nil {
service.Spec.ClusterIPs = gw.Spec.App.Service.ClusterIPs
}
if gw.Spec.App.Service.ExternalIPs != nil {
service.Spec.ExternalIPs = gw.Spec.App.Service.ExternalIPs
}
if gw.Spec.App.Service.SessionAffinity != "" {
service.Spec.SessionAffinity = gw.Spec.App.Service.SessionAffinity
}
if gw.Spec.App.Service.LoadBalancerIP != "" {
service.Spec.LoadBalancerIP = gw.Spec.App.Service.LoadBalancerIP
}
if gw.Spec.App.Service.LoadBalancerSourceRanges != nil {
service.Spec.LoadBalancerSourceRanges = gw.Spec.App.Service.LoadBalancerSourceRanges
}
if gw.Spec.App.Service.LoadBalancerClass != "" {
service.Spec.LoadBalancerClass = &gw.Spec.App.Service.LoadBalancerClass
}
if gw.Spec.App.Service.ExternalName != "" {
service.Spec.ExternalName = gw.Spec.App.Service.ExternalName
}
if gw.Spec.App.Service.ExternalTrafficPolicy != "" {
service.Spec.ExternalTrafficPolicy = gw.Spec.App.Service.ExternalTrafficPolicy
}
if gw.Spec.App.Service.HealthCheckNodePort != 0 {
service.Spec.HealthCheckNodePort = gw.Spec.App.Service.HealthCheckNodePort
}
if gw.Spec.App.Service.SessionAffinityConfig != (corev1.SessionAffinityConfig{}) {
service.Spec.SessionAffinityConfig = &gw.Spec.App.Service.SessionAffinityConfig
}
if gw.Spec.App.Service.IPFamilies != nil {
service.Spec.IPFamilies = gw.Spec.App.Service.IPFamilies
}
if gw.Spec.App.Service.IPFamilyPolicy != "" {
service.Spec.IPFamilyPolicy = &gw.Spec.App.Service.IPFamilyPolicy
}
if gw.Spec.App.Service.AllocateLoadBalancerNodePorts != nil {
service.Spec.AllocateLoadBalancerNodePorts = gw.Spec.App.Service.AllocateLoadBalancerNodePorts
}
if gw.Spec.App.Service.InternalTrafficPolicy != "" {
service.Spec.InternalTrafficPolicy = &gw.Spec.App.Service.InternalTrafficPolicy
}
return service
}
